After a public hearing and testimony from the property owner, the St. Paul City Council voted to ratify a vacant‑building registration assessment for 1003 Arcade Street but amended the payment terms to allow the owner to spread the assessed amount over five years.

The St. Paul City Council on a unanimous vote ratified an assessment for vacant‑building registration fees at 1003 Arcade Street and amended repayment terms to allow the assessed owner to pay over five years.

The assessment at issue covered bills generated while the property was in the city's vacant‑building program; the council discussed whether to reduce or eliminate the assessment after the property owner, Ea Lee, testified by phone asking for leniency and a waiver.
